When I try to open outlook 2007 says "cannot open your default email folders"

Hi

days ago i have this problem since i started outlook 2007 when i try to open it's shows me the following message "Cannot open you'r default email folders. the information store could no be open." Even when i create a new user profile in order to connect outlook 2007 with the server exchange. it;s giving me the same error, i reinstaled microsoft office and this messages still showing up.

Could somebody help me, any information about how to fix this problem would be helpul.

Hi

Your default emai folder is your PST file and is usually located in the following path (change my name for yours)

C:\Documents and Settings\ididmyc600\Local Settings\Application Data\Microsoft\Outlook.

Its possible that you dont have the rights to the folder or the drive.or similar.
